你查询的IP:[59.191.111.241]  地理位置:中国–广东

最新查询203.79.2.218 119.108.140.13 124.47.207.169 116.116.139.84 222.32.69.111 125.210.22.232 118.242.120.32 123.180.32.205 117.80.106.106 59.191.111.241 117.121.210.184 123.178.65.23 60.194.152.240 120.92.230.247 122.156.75.2 203.209.224.144 218.96.155.2 202.38.150.202 121.79.128.68 210.79.224.86 203.207.128.207 58.16.198.9 116.207.146.40 114.64.82.180 202.124.24.35 119.235.128.103 221.129.32.29 203.86.41.171 203.128.96.203 124.16.226.103 119.27.160.254